Output c63b564b48a15870255ee5f91c1e7495853591975481f257cd352e61b2e7872e:0

value
342156
script pubkey
OP_0 OP_PUSHBYTES_20 0e676a40d569fafbfee0993b0ec90ecb477372be
address
bc1qpenk5sx4d8a0hlhqnyasajgwedrhxu4753wpts
transaction
c63b564b48a15870255ee5f91c1e7495853591975481f257cd352e61b2e7872e
spent
true